Avatar n tn If so, you may have some carpal tunnel symptoms going on, that typically presents with the thumb, index and middle finger symptoms. At any rate, it would probably be a great idea to go to your primary care physician and get evaluated for this problem. He/she will be able to some DTR's on that extremity to check for nerve related issues. Good luck to you!
